> Is this a list of what is NEEDED (supposedly) or of what EXISTS?
>
> Where can I find and change the list of needed packages for a particular
> program ???

I don't know this. But in Project --> Options, you can set the packages for
this application. I think this is what is in the DOF file. I have lots of
problems with Updating components, mainly when you have to support older
projects (you get new bugs when supporting an old app, because you updated
components). So what I do now, if install the component to a package that
has a version number in its filename. In project options I check the
versions needed, and include them on my archive CD.


Benno
